3. Design Features
The obverse of the coin features the year '1949' along with 'RZECZPOSPOLITA POLSKA,' the official name of the Polish Republic. On the reverse side, the denomination '2 GROSZE' is prominently displayed. The simplicity of the design highlights the focus on national identity and economic stability.
4. Technical Specifications
This coin has a weight of 0.57g and a diameter of 16.00mm, making it a small yet significant piece of Polish currency history. Crafted from aluminum, the Poland 2 grosze coin showcases the shift towards using more cost-effective materials in coin production during the post-war period.
